The     Scarecrow

          

Once  I           said    to        a          scarecrow,   “You  must  be tired   of        standing       in        this lonely    field.”

          

And    he       said,   “The   joy      of        scaring          is         a deep  and    lasting           one,   and    I never          tire     of it.”

          

Said    I,          after   a          minute          of        thought, “It       is         true;   for      I           too     have known that joy.”

          

Said    he,      “Only those who   are      stuffed          with   straw can     know it.”

          

Then  I           left     him,   not     knowing       whether       he       had complimented       or        belittled me.

          

A         year   passed,         during           which the     scarecrow turned           philosopher.
